July Weather in Ballybay, Ireland

Last updated: August 23, 2025

In July, the average temperature in Ballybay, Ireland is a pleasant 15°C (60°F), with temperatures ranging from a comfortable 6°C (43°F) to a warm 28°C (82°F). Expect about 82 mm (3.2 in) of precipitation over 13 days, contributing to an average humidity of 86%. Perfect for those who enjoy a bit of rain and warmth!

How July Weather in Ballybay Compares to Other Months

Weather in Ballybay varies notably across the year, with each month offering distinct climate conditions. This page compares July’s weather to other months in Ballybay, focusing on differences in temperature, rainfall, humidity, and UV levels.

This table compares monthly weather conditions in Ballybay, showing how July’s temperature, precipitation, humidity, and UV index levels differ from those of other months.
 TemperaturePrecipitationHumidityUV
January Weather5°C (42°F)64 mm (2.5 inches)87%low
February Weather6°C (42°F)97 mm (3.8 inches)86%low
March Weather6°C (44°F)87 mm (3.4 inches)86%moderate
April Weather8°C (47°F)51 mm (2.0 inches)85%moderate
May Weather11°C (52°F)70 mm (2.8 inches)82%high
June Weather14°C (57°F)88 mm (3.5 inches)84%very high
July Weather15°C (60°F)82 mm (3.2 inches)86%very high
August Weather15°C (59°F)126 mm (5.0 inches)86%high
September Weather13°C (55°F)74 mm (2.9 inches)88%moderate
October Weather10°C (50°F)87 mm (3.4 inches)89%moderate
November Weather7°C (45°F)86 mm (3.4 inches)90%low
December Weather6°C (43°F)93 mm (3.7 inches)86%low
